In arguements on this forum I often come across left and right points of conflict, when in reality it seems to be that those positions are actually hold by a minority of the american populus. The largest part being people that are politically disengaged.

'America is not split into two tribes, as we're sometimes told. In fact, we've identified seven distinct groups of Americans. These are our Hidden Tribes of America: distinguished not by who they are or what they look like, but what they believe.' (2018)

'Survey participants answered hundreds of questions about many of today’s most important issues and their hopes, fears and concerns for the future. We also aimed to understand why people held the positions they did through a specially designed series of questions that helped us identify people’s core beliefs about the world―questions about their identity and the basic values and beliefs that influence the way people see the world. By focusing on core beliefs, we illuminated the hidden architecture that animates the lives and views of ordinary Americans.'
